The cost of living difference between Farner, TN and Finger, TN is dramatic. Finger is 38.5% cheaper than Farner, a gap that translates to thousands of dollars per year in household expenses. Farner has a cost index of 80 while Finger sits at 58, making this one of the more striking comparisons on our site. Relocating between these cities would require a serious reassessment of budget and lifestyle expectations.

When it comes to buying, median home values in Farner are $103,600 compared to $92,800 in Finger, a 12% gap.

Median household income in Farner is $24,871 compared to $55,556 in Finger (-55.2%). Finger offers a double advantage: higher earnings combined with a lower cost of living, giving residents significantly more purchasing power.
